Required information [The following information applies to the questions displayed below.] JDog Corporation owns stock in Oscar Incorporated valued at $2,000,000 at the beginning of the year and $2,200,000 at year-end. JDog received a $10,000 dividend from Oscar Incorporated. What temporary book-tax differences associated with its ownership in Oscar stock will JDog report for the year in the following alternative scenarios (income difference only ignore the dividends-received deduction)? (Leave no answer blank. Enter zero if applicable.) b. JDog owns 40 percent of the Oscar Incorporated stock. Oscar's income for the year was $500,000. Book-tax difference
